Output 620620844fb9865355205978164f5b2021bc02af5e2b345b750584f8f64e546e:1

value
10531981
script pubkey
OP_HASH160 OP_PUSHBYTES_20 ed0247db3d61946689ffdca4fe82cf4b1ba37ba4 OP_EQUAL
address
MVWM7Mn7DctjGPfBctbp6WYPytt6aUqH1W
transaction
620620844fb9865355205978164f5b2021bc02af5e2b345b750584f8f64e546e
spent
true